There are multiple definitions of patient-centered care. Basically; patient-centered care is a partnership among patients, families and health care providers. Patient-centered care is grounded on a respect for patients neeeds and preferences. Collaboration, patients responsibilities and patients engagement in the care process are the common concepts in definitions of patient-centered care. Patients and families are the parts of the team. Patient is an individual and patients needs and expectations are the core of the patient-centered care. Efficient communication is the major component of the patient-centered care. Thus; communication is identified the core of the patient-centered care.
